WhatsApp: +86 18203695377Ball mills. The ball mill is a tumbling mill that uses steel balls as the grinding media. The length of the cylindrical shell is usually 1– times the shell diameter (Figure ). The feed can be dry, with less than 3% moisture to minimize ball coating, or slurry containing 20–40% water by weight.

The critical speed of a ball mill refers to the rotational speed at which the centrifugal force is equal to the gravitational force acting on the grinding media inside the mill. Beyond this speed, the balls are held against the wall and do not fall back but stay on the circumference of the mill.

WhatsApp: +86 18203695377WEBThe starting point for mill speed calculations is the critical speed. Critical speed (CS) is the speed at which the grinding media will centrifuge against the wall of the cylinder. Obviously no milling will occur when the media is pinned against the cylinder so operating speed will be some percentage of the CS. ... Ball milling is one of the ...
